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42451 20 3714 608942454 0028978
8254374 87337535
8254374 87337535
8964 286686249 47962898348 037436
All about undefined
Interested in learning more?
8254374 87337535
8964 286686249 47962898348 037436
See more
14948355400 152 16486885117
56135077 58939680 442
See more
89335 83
8642029 222 148
See more